Почему Python лучший язык программирования

37 || 4 мая 2024 г. 0:10
Почему Python лучший язык программирования

В мире, где технологии развиваются с невероятной скоростью, выбор правильного языка программирования может стать решающим в успехе ваших проектов. Python — это не просто тренд или временное увлечение; это мощный инструмент, который заслужил свою популярность благодаря универсальности, простоте и эффективности.

В этой статье мы исследуем основные причины, по которым Python занимает вершину списка предпочтений программистов по всему миру. Прочитайте до конца и узнайте, как Python может стать ключом к вашему следующему успешному проекту!

Python часто называют одним из лучших языков программирования по многим причинам:

  1. Простота и читаемость: Синтаксис Python разработан так, чтобы быть лаконичным и легко читаемым. Это делает его отличным выбором для начинающих, так как упрощает процесс обучения.

  2. Богатая стандартная библиотека: Python поставляется с обширной стандартной библиотекой, которая включает в себя модули и функции для выполнения множества задач без необходимости установки дополнительных пакетов.

  3. Сообщество и поддержка: У Python огромное сообщество разработчиков, что означает большое количество ресурсов для обучения, массу готовых решений и быструю помощь при возникновении проблем.

  4. Многоцелевой: Python используется в самых разных областях — от веб-разработки до науки о данных, машинного обучения, автоматизации систем и сетевого программирования.

  5. Интеграция: Python может быть интегрирован с другими языками программирования и системами благодаря специальным API и библиотекам.

  6. Совместимость: Программы на Python можно запускать на большинстве операционных систем без изменений кода благодаря его интерпретаторной природе.

  7. Развитие ИИ и аналитика данных: В последние годы Python стал предпочтительным языком для разработки проектов связанных с ИИ, благодаря богатому набору специализированных библиотек (например TensorFlow, PyTorch).

Несмотря на эти достоинства, нет “лучшего” языка программирования абсолютно для всех задач; каждый выбор зависит от конкретных требований проекта и предпочтений команды разработчиков.

Боковой блок